Cost of Trench Digging in Kennewick

Trench digging is a common necessity for various construction and landscaping projects in Kennewick, WA. Whether you need to install utility lines, drainage systems, or foundations, understanding the cost factors can help you budget effectively. This guide provides an overview of the elements that influence trench digging costs and the average expenses associated with common tasks in the Kennewick area.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Soil Type: Different soil types, such as clay, sand, or rocky soil, can impact the ease of digging and the equipment required.
  • Trench Depth and Width: The dimensions of the trench directly affect the labor and machinery needed.
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require special equipment or additional labor, increasing costs.
  • Permits and Regulations: Compliance with local regulations and obtaining necessary permits can add to the overall expense.
  • Utility Line Location: Proximity to existing utility lines may necessitate careful excavation, raising costs.
  • Season and Weather: Seasonal weather conditions can affect soil stability and project timelines, influencing costs.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Kennewick, WA)
Basic Trench Digging $8 - $20 per linear foot
Trenching for Utilities $10 - $25 per linear foot
Drainage System Installation $15 - $30 per linear foot
Foundation Trenching $12 - $28 per linear foot
Rock Removal $20 - $40 per linear foot
Permit Fees $50 - $200

Understanding these factors and average costs can help you plan your trench digging project more effectively in Kennewick, WA.
